Job Duties:



Your responsibilities will include, but are not limited to:

Traveling to multiple locations (homes) in a day. Using a camera or smartphone to photograph properties interiors & exteriors Installation and removal of lock boxes, property keys, and for rent signs. Using tools to document properties (e.g., phones, laptops, moisture gun readers, temperature gun readers, etc.). Screening office visitors and managing front desk activities. Assisting in the setup and planning of events and office meetings. Preparing correspondence and maintaining professional communication. Helping maintain the accuracy of property notes and documents. Answering the phone system in a friendly and professional manner. Managing and setting appointments on active calendars. Assisting errands (e.g., making keys, post office runs, mail runs, picking up packages, picking up supplies from stores, etc.). Scanning and organizing documents (both electronic and hard copy files). Assisting with property management tasks, such as work order coordination, tenant and owner requests, and property inspections i.e semi-annual inspections, or audit inspections

Company Benefits At Krishna Realty:



Mileage Reimbursement:

We provide reimbursement for work-related travel at a rate of $0.67 per mile.

Paid Time Off & Leave:

Paid Time Off & Leave: Employees eligible for PTO (paid time off) up to 80 hours (10 days) PTO is accrued each pay period for hours worked. Each year additional hours of PTO are accrued i.e 80 hours year 1, 80 hours + roll over year 2, 120 hours year 3, etc. Additional weeks of PTO are given to long-term employees.

Health Benefits

: After the 90-day probation period, employees are eligible for medical and dental health benefit packages

License Fee Reimbursement:

For Real Estate/Property Manager Positions, we reimburse employees for all license fees during employment after 1 year with the company.
